Mutagenesis reagents are a set of specialized chemicals used in molecular biology laboratories to induce controlled genetic mutations in DNA sequences. These reagents facilitate the process of creating genetic variations, which is essential for various research applications, such as gene function studies and directed evolution experiments.

Yeast Cell Culture and Protein Purification

Check if the same lab product or an alternative is used in the 5 most similar protocols
Yeast DOB were obtained in powder form from MP Biomedicals (Solon, OH, USA). Cell culture plastics were from BD Falcon (San Jose, CA, USA). Dextrose, galactose, and raffinose were obtained from Sigma (St. Louis MO, USA). Glass beads for yeast cell lysis were from B. Braun Biotech (Allentown, PA, USA). Anti-V5-HRP antibody was from Invitrogen (Carlsbad, CA, USA). Mutagenesis reagents were obtained from Agilent (Santa Clara, CA, USA). All other chemicals were reagent grade or better, were purchased from Sigma (St. Louis MO, USA) and used without additional purification.
